Understanding the 2-Stage Hydraulic Pump
A 2-stage hydraulic pump is designed to provide two different flow rates, depending on the pressure required. This allows for high flow at low pressure and low flow at high pressure, optimising the system’s energy usage and performance.
How Does a 2-Stage Hydraulic Pump Work?
A 2-stage hydraulic pump operates in two distinct phases:
Stage 1 – High-Flow, Low-Pressure Mode
- During the initial operation, the pump delivers a high volume of hydraulic fluid at low pressure.
- This stage is used for fast movement of actuators, such as lifting a load quickly without applying excessive force.
Stage 2 – Low-Flow, High-Pressure Mode
- Once resistance increases (such as reaching a weight limit or mechanical stop), the pump automatically shifts to a lower flow rate at a higher pressure.
- This stage provides the necessary force to perform heavy lifting or pressing operations effectively.
Key Components of a 2-Stage Hydraulic Pump
- Primary Pump Stage: Handles high-volume, low-pressure flow.
- Secondary Pump Stage: Engages when high pressure is needed.
- Pressure Relief Valve: Ensures the system operates within safe pressure limits.
- Control Mechanism: Automatically switches between stages depending on load conditions.
Advantages of a 2-Stage Hydraulic Pump
- Energy Efficiency: Reduces power consumption by switching between high-flow and high-pressure modes as needed.
- Increased Speed & Performance: Provides rapid movement at low loads and controlled force at high loads.
- Extended Equipment Lifespan: Reduces wear and tear by preventing excessive pressure buildup.
- Versatility: Ideal for applications such as log splitters, presses, and heavy-lifting machinery.
Maintenance Tips for 2-Stage Hydraulic Pumps
To ensure your 2-stage hydraulic pump operates efficiently, regular maintenance is essential:
- Check Hydraulic Fluid Levels: Contaminated or low hydraulic fluid can reduce efficiency.
- Inspect Seals & Valves: Prevent leaks and maintain consistent pressure.
- Clean or Replace Filters: Keeps debris from clogging the system.
- Monitor Performance: Test flow and pressure regularly to detect potential issues early.
